Write 0.2(54) as a fraction in its simplest form. (Where 0.2(54) = 0.254545454...)

Let x = 0.2(54) = 0.2545454...

Then 100x = 25.454545... = 25.4(54)

So 99x = 100x - x = 25.4(54) - 0.2(54) = 25.2

Hence 990x =252

Therefore x = 252/990 = 14/55
